Henry Mitchell (2011-TE) Recruit Update

Last night I had the opportunity to interview Henry Mitchell (Elizabethtown, KY) regarding his recruitment. Henry told me the recruiting process is going well and he just got back Cincinnati's Junior Day. He is also receiving interest from Illinois, Louisville, Western Kentucky, Duke, N.C. State, Purdue, Indiana, Memphis, South Carolina and Michigan. Currently Mitchell has no offers, but expects schools to start offering soon with Cincinnati, Illinois and Louisville recruiting him the hardest.

As stated above, Henry attended Cincinnati's Junior day, but was also invited to South Carolina and Western Kentucky as well. Both Indiana and Wisconsin have invited him to attend their spring practice. When asked about the deciding factors in choosing a school he said, "Playing time is a big one, location and relationship with the coaching staff".

Henry plans on attending the May 1st Nike Combine at Ohio State and is undecided on which summer camps he may attend. He plans on taking all of his visits and deciding after his Senior season. Most schools are recruiting him to play Tight End as he is listed at 6'5" tall and 240 lbs. He currently runs a 4.8 forty-yard dash. Grades will not be an issue as he is already registered with the NCAA Clearinghouse.

Henry did attend UK's camp last year and grew up a Kentucky fan. Based on our interview, the Cats don't appear to be recruiting him at this point. Henry's is currently playing basketball and will take more visits once his basketball season is finished.
